It was great to be back in the saddle again preaching to you from God’s word about the fruit of the Spirit in Galatians 5. In order to thrive spiritually, you have to be led by the Spirit of Christ. Remember, the Holy Spirit was deposited into your life when you were baptized into Christ. The Spirit led you to your confession that “Jesus is Lord.” The Spirit produces fruit within your life of love, joy, peace, patience, kindness, goodness, faithfulness, gentleness, and self-control. It’s a great thing to be led by the Spirit of Christ.
